Output 4abb5febd77c17a5c282cc7965709ea0585bb3b5127ae2e0a61efba07f59cd8f:1

value
600763036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 476c8ce71c8c5d118133781ff8c8df24f1ac7322 OP_EQUAL
address
38CfwNsHJcvBhsvrDpruXZGZzozFbXdQ1U
transaction
4abb5febd77c17a5c282cc7965709ea0585bb3b5127ae2e0a61efba07f59cd8f
confirmations
503286
spent
true